| Editorial Reviews:
Product Description HR Giger first received acclaim in the 1960s with his airbrushed fantasy landscapes. However, he scored his big break in applied art, particularly in high-profile movie work, such as his design for Ridley Scott's Alien, which earned him an Oscar. This book was designed by the artist himself and features detailed commentaries in which Giger describes his work from the early 1960s to the present day. 280 illustrations.
